The ships Victarion thinks he lost to a storm, I think turned back to attack the GC. Note that the GC lost half of its fleet (or are unaccounted for) and just like Victarion Jon Con and co. assume they were lost to a storm. "I am the storm. The first and the last." Note that Victarion, in that very paragraph, says the fleet he lost was fit to meet a king's own in battle. Also Jon Con. thinks that King's Landing might hear of "raiders on the coast" where the GC might have landed, thinking this will confuse KL, as he asked the GC not to raise any banner. But it will instead confuse him and Aegon's company as they assume it's the GC coming, when it is in fact the Iron Borns.
